Israeli Official Declares Two-Week Offensive Against Iran: What’s Next?
On June 13, 2025, an Israeli official announced a military operation targeting Iran expected to last for at least two weeks. This significant development has raised concerns regarding the geopolitical ramifications in the Middle East and beyond. The operation is set against a backdrop of escalating tensions between Israel and Iran, influenced by issues such as Iran’s nuclear ambitions and its support for militant groups across the region.
Context of the Operation
The announcement comes amidst a history of hostility between Israel and Iran. Israel views Iran’s nuclear program as an existential threat. Concerns have been amplified by Iran’s support for groups like Hezbollah and its influence in neighboring countries, leading Israel to declare its readiness to take necessary measures against perceived Iranian aggression. The operation is seen as a response to these longstanding tensions, highlighting the precarious security dynamics in the Middle East.
Objectives of the Operation
While specific details of the operation remain undisclosed, it is anticipated to focus on degrading Iran’s military capabilities, particularly its missile and nuclear programs. Israeli officials suggest that the operation aims to disrupt supply lines and diminish Iran’s regional influence. This military action could be interpreted as a preemptive strike designed to thwart Iran’s advancements in military capabilities.
Regional Reactions
The announcement has triggered varied reactions across the Middle East. Neighboring countries aligned with Iran are closely monitoring the situation, fearing potential retaliatory actions from Iran or its allies, including Hezbollah and various militia groups in Iraq and Syria. The operation could prompt regional players to reassess their security strategies, leading to increased tensions and potential military confrontations.

### The Context of Israeli-Iranian Relations
To fully appreciate the weight of the Israeli official’s statement, it’s essential to delve into the historical context of Israeli-Iranian relations. Following the 1979 Iranian Revolution, which resulted in the establishment of a theocratic regime, relations between the two nations deteriorated sharply. Israel and Iran have since found themselves on opposing sides of numerous conflicts across the Middle East.
Israel views Iran’s nuclear program as an existential threat. The Israeli government has been vocal about its concerns regarding Iran’s intentions and capabilities. The situation escalated further with Iran’s involvement in supporting groups like Hezbollah in Lebanon and various militias in Syria, which are often at odds with Israeli interests.
### Implications of a Two-Week Operation
The announcement about the operation’s duration raises several questions regarding its objectives and potential impact. What are Israel’s immediate goals? Is this operation part of a larger strategy to curb Iran’s influence in the region?
A two-week operation indicates a focused military campaign, potentially aimed at disrupting Iranian supply lines or targeting specific military assets. Such actions could lead to retaliatory measures from Iran, complicating the already volatile situation in the region. If Iran perceives the operation as a direct threat, it may respond with military action, cyberattacks, or by increasing support for its proxies in the region.
### International Reaction and Diplomatic Ramifications
The global community is closely monitoring this situation. The United States, a key ally of Israel, has historically supported its right to defend itself against perceived threats. However, the Biden administration has also been advocating for diplomatic solutions to prevent Iran from acquiring nuclear weapons.
The two-week timeline of the operation could put the U.S. in a difficult position. While it may support Israel’s right to take action, any military escalation could complicate ongoing diplomatic efforts, including negotiations surrounding the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A). The U.S. has been seeking to revive the nuclear deal with Iran, aiming to limit its nuclear capabilities in exchange for relief from sanctions.
### Regional Reactions and Consequences
Beyond the U.S., neighboring countries are likely to have varied reactions to Israel’s military operation. Sunni-majority countries in the Gulf, many of which view Iran as a rival, may support Israel’s actions, seeing them as a necessary step to counter Iranian expansionism. Conversely, Shiite-majority nations, particularly those allied with Iran, such as Iraq and Syria, may condemn the operations as aggression.
The operation could also influence the dynamics of the ongoing Syrian civil war. Israel has conducted numerous airstrikes in Syria to thwart Iranian entrenchment near its borders. An intensified operation could result in a more significant Israeli military presence in Syria, leading to further confrontations with Iranian forces and their allies.
